Lead Business Analyst Role Summary

Create your ideal career path by taking on a challenging position with a leading financial institution as a Lead Business Analyst.

This role plays a pivotal part in the UNITE team, driving business-led transformations and technology-enabled innovations. The primary goal is to develop 'one best way' for our processes, systems, and technology, making it easier for customers and employees alike.

Main Responsibilities:
  • Define and lead the associated scope in alignment with project objectives, desired business outcomes, and capabilities being delivered for large-scale projects.
  • Build effective working relationships, manage stakeholder resistance, and provide guidance and direction to team members.
  • Select and manage resources within a consolidated model that considers required capabilities, hybrid roles, spans of control, and levels of experience for complex projects or programs.
  • Ensure accuracy and consistency of requirements throughout large-scale projects independently, demonstrating the ability to structure and package requirements within complex workstreams.
  • Communicate effectively by tailoring the medium, audience, and content to suit the context, providing mentorship and guidance to others in communication best practices.
Key Requirements:
  • Proven experience as a Senior/Lead Business Analyst working in a large-scale complex environment.
  • Able to lead and influence the team while delivering on time and on target with competing priorities.
  • Extensive experience in business process improvement, data and systems analysis, and business case development.
  • Familiarity with Consumer finance, specifically Credit Card or Personal Loans.
  • Strong understanding of strategic and operational aspects of technology and business systems.
  • Experience with project management principles and practices, particularly within the financial services sector.
  • Excellent stakeholder engagement and interpersonal skills, with the ability to build and maintain effective working relationships.
  • Strong critical thinking and problem-solving capabilities, with a proactive approach to identifying and addressing challenges.
  • Comfortable working in dynamic environments where responsibilities and priorities may vary.
